A:AnswerIt has a total of three USB ports-two "super speed" and one conventional. It also has 1 HDMI 1.4b; 1 RJ-45; 1 AC smart pin; and 1 headphone/microphone combo
A:AnswerHi Andy, thank you for the question. Windows 10 in S Mode uses about 5GB. Out of S Mode, you'll use about 15GB. You are not required to use the Edge browser (as mandated in S Mode), and you can download from origins other than the Microsoft Store.
